"yum list"는 어디에서 데이터를 가져오나요?

"yum list"는 어디에서 데이터를 가져오나요?

이 명령은 yum list인터넷을 통해 yum 저장소나 Redhat 페이지에서 데이터를 가져오나요?

배경:

httpd에 대한 yum 저장소만 업데이트했습니다(x86_64 및 httpd rpm 업데이트).

createrepo -update /repository/yum/x86_64

그런 다음 원본 저장소 파일을 복원했습니다.

createrepo -update /repository/yum/x86_64_20170116

x86_64_20170116의 httpd 버전을 확인해보니 httpd 버전이 오래되었습니다(원래 상태).

ll x86_64_20170116/Packages/ httpd*

그런데 다음 명령어를 입력해보니 httpd 버전이 최신이네요.

yum list available | grep httpd

누군가 이것을 설명할 수 있나요?

답변1

기본적으로 옵션 없이 "yum list"를 실행하면 모든 저장소의 모든 패키지와 시스템에 설치된 모든 패키지가 나열됩니다. 참고: "yum list all"과 "yum list"는 동일한 출력을 제공합니다.

답변2

매우 감사합니다,

상위 서버는 "yum list" 명령을 사용하여 Redhat 저장소에서 데이터를 가져옵니다. 또한 로컬 저장소도 있습니다.

하위 서버에 "yum list" 명령을 입력하면 상위 서버에 저장된 로컬 저장소에서 데이터를 가져옵니다.

이 질문은 너무 기본적일 수 있습니다. 시간을 내어 지원해 주신 모든 분들께 다시 한 번 감사드립니다.

관련 정보